The Role of Data Analysis
Data analysis is central to discovering these crucial patterns. It’s about more than simply collecting data; it's about cleaning, transforming, and interpreting it to reveal meaningful insights. Advanced analytical techniques, such as regression analysis, time series analysis, and machine learning, are valuable tools. These techniques allow for the identification of relationships between variables that might not be apparent through simple observation. For instance, in a market context, analyzing historical price movements in correlation with other economic indicators could reveal potential entry and exit points. However, it’s crucial to acknowledge that past performance isn’t necessarily indicative of future results. Data analysis should be regarded as a component of a larger, more holistic approach.
| Trend Identification | Recognizing consistent directional movement in a dataset. | Financial markets, sales forecasting. |
| Cyclical Patterns | Identifying recurring patterns over a specific time period. | Seasonal sales, economic cycles. |
| Anomaly Detection | Identifying outliers or unusual data points. | Fraud detection, equipment failure prediction. |
| Correlation Analysis | Determining the relationship between two or more variables. | Market research, risk assessment. |
The table above illustrates some specific examples of pattern recognition, and how they can be practically applied. Understanding these distinct types, and the tools used to uncover them, is essential for anyone aiming to utilize data-driven strategies.

Strategies for Effective Allocation
Several strategies can enhance resource allocation effectiveness. A risk-adjusted return on investment (ROI) analysis helps determine the potential return of each opportunity relative to its associated risk. Prioritizing opportunities with the highest risk-adjusted ROI ensures that resources are directed toward those with the greatest potential payoff. Another important tactic is diversification, spreading resources across multiple opportunities to mitigate risk. By not putting all eggs in one basket, the impact of any single setback is reduced. Furthermore, continuous monitoring and adjustment are essential. The landscape can change rapidly, and strategies must be adapted accordingly. Regular reviews of performance data and recalibration of resource allocation are vital for sustained success.

The Importance of Data-Driven Iteration
Data-driven iteration is at the heart of continuous improvement. By meticulously tracking key performance indicators (KPIs), organizations can gain valuable insights into the effectiveness of their strategies. This data can then be used to refine resource allocation, optimize processes, and identify emerging trends. A/B testing, where different approaches are compared side-by-side, is a powerful technique for identifying what works best. Furthermore, it’s vital to consider qualitative feedback alongside quantitative data. Customer surveys, employee interviews, and expert opinions can provide a deeper understanding of the underlying drivers of success or failure. The goal is to create a virtuous cycle of learning and improvement, constantly raising the bar for performance.
